Every teacher brings his or her own ideas to a yoga class but a few have developed some new twists on yoga.
In Tampa, Fla., one yoga class has left the studio for a sunny and wet location – the Gulf of Mexico. As if doing tree pose on a solid surface isn’t hard enough try it on a paddleboard. I’m pretty sure I would be gulping seawater the way the reporter describes in her story. But I’d get to cool off every time I lost my balance and fell in.
At least paddleboard yoga wouldn’t hurt when I fall. Mobile Yoga though, I’m guessing would hurt. The Cleveland creation mixes inline skating and yoga to bridge the cardio workout of inline skating with yogic breathing and balance. I’m better on ice skates but I’m not sure I’m good enough to handle some of these moves.
Sometimes a new perspective is what’s needed. In New York City, yogis can go up for a new look at the city from Rockefeller Plaza.
The hour-long class is held on the 67th floor Top of the Rock Observation Deck before the baking heat hits.
